Home Run
This Minnetonka mansion is a grand slam from top to bottom
Ridge Creek Custom Homes co-owner Rob Eldridge isn’t a builder who occasionally checks on his latest project, yells out a few orders, and then hits the road. “I’m out on the job site everyday, and I have my own tool bag so I can jump in and make sure all the details are just right,” he says. Needless to say, Eldridge spent many long hours dreaming and working on this cottage-style beauty that fully appreciates its peaceful setting in Minnetonka.
It’s the attention to detail that sets this home apart: in-floor radiant heat in the mudroom, bathrooms, garage, lower level, and laundry area; raised panel walnut doors throughout; a secret playroom for the kids hidden behind a large mirror; and a 10-by-16-foot sports simulator in the lower level. And it’s conscientious, too, boasting spray-foam insulation made from recycled pop bottles and soybeans, a high-efficiency furnace, and top-of-the-line windows and doors—all features that contribute to the home’s Energy Star rating. Ultimately, says Eldridge, this home was built “with just the kind of care I’d give if I were building it for my own family.” — A.F.
